The examples were a great on-ramp for new users. > > But the current version examples don't work right out of the box so they > > pose a barrier to entry. > > > > It seems like there are three ways to make the examples work: > > > > The "old way": add a <script src=build/ol.js> element to the example and > > add an "ol." prefix to each "new" constructor > > The "bundle way": copy the example's <script> element into a new .js file > > and run it thur a bundler > > The "modules way": change the examples <script> element to type=module and > > edit rbush.js and its dependencies to be es6 module compatible > > > > It's great to have these options. It speaks to the remarkable quality of > > the openlayers code and its developers. But the current examples need one > > of the three above modifications to work unless I'm totally missing > > something. Is this a concern to the developers?
